轮询订单状态
接口说明
- 入参跟之前一样,返回多了一个拼车标识
carpoolMark
接口地址
https:// <SQYC_DOMAIN>/carapi/partner/pollingCarpoolOrder
请求方式
POST
请求参数
名称 | 类型 | 是否必选 | 说明 |
---|---|---|---|
orderNo | string | yes | 订单号 |
partnerOrderNo | string | yes | 合作方订单号 |
sign | string | yes | 参考sign生成算法 |
channel | string | yes | 渠道名称,首汽提供 |
返回数据
名称 | 类型 | 说明 |
---|---|---|
result | string | 0:成功;非0:失败原因编号 |
errmsg | string | 失败原因描述,若成功则值为空 |
data | PollingOrderStatusDTO | 参见PollingOrderStatusDTO |
返回示例
1、orderStatus <15
{
"result":"0",
"data":{
"status":10
},
"errmsg":"SUCCESS"
}
Copy
2、15<=orderStatus <43
{
"result": "0",
"errmsg": "SUCCESS",
"data": {
"driverInfo": {
"vehicleColor": "红色",
"modelName": "天籁225",
"driverRate": "5.0",
"driverId": 3005,
"phone": "18610643336",
"groupId": "34",
"licensePlates": "京BZ0871",
"name": "龚师傅",
"vehiclePic": "http://pupload.01zhuanche.com/f3/05/d8ebc371eebf312e63a3efd6fe6c/75417.jpeg"
},
"orderNo": "BS194527242705389859",
"partnerOrderNo": "F2A1C8F847E34A2C885A84E92DBEFA56",
"carpoolMark": 1, //拼车标识(1拼车 0不是拼车)
"status": 40
}
}
Copy
3、orderStatus=43或45或50
{
"result":"0",
"data":{
"orderNo":"B7516143688457047",
"carpoolMark":1, //拼车标识(1拼车 0不是拼车)
"partnerOrderNo":"1516143688090413",
"status":45,
"bookingStartAddr":"香江家居品牌工厂批发城",
"bookingEndAddr":"无锡新区凤凰医院",
"factStartPoint":"116.433578,39.92005;116.440083,39.925979",
"factEndPoint":"116.433582,39.920054;116.440087,39.925983",
"driverName":"钱钧",
"driverPhone":"18861827290",
"feeInfo":{
"buyoutPrice":23,
"originalPrice":30,
"couponPrice":7
}
},
"errmsg":"SUCCESS"
}
Copy
4、orderStatus = 60
{
"result":"0",
"data":{
"status":60
},
"errmsg":"SUCCESS"
}